Amongst the molecules which the immune cells secrete while in the tissues during the inflammatory procedures, oxidizing agents play a crucial role in the innate immunity. Nonetheless, oxidizing species in inflamed tissues generate lots of harmful results, the intensity of which contributes to pathological phenomena and broadens the intracellular response. The results of extremely reactive molecular species which were derived from oxygen and nitrogen to proteins, lipids, and nucleic acids result in tissue hurt. Below ailments characterized by small-grade inflammation, the use of solutions able to reduce the poisonous outcomes of reactive species of oxygen and nitrogen can add to your restoration in the tissue homeostasis. PEA lacks a direct antioxidant capacity to avoid the development of absolutely free radicals, also to counteract the harm of DNA, lipids, and proteins. Additionally, with its lipid construction and the big sizing of heterogeneous particles from the native point out, PEA has restrictions in terms of solubility and bioavailability. PEA has become micronized or ultra-micronized to overcome these troubles.
